On May 26, 2026, Shanghai rolled out China’s first-ever electronic license verification application tailored for the online catering sector. By dismantling data silos among regulatory bodies, platforms, and merchants, the system establishes a reliable verification framework characterized by “authentic personnel, valid licenses, and genuine establishments.” This framework forms a seamless digital management loop encompassing “application submission, data comparison, authorization, and license display.” Through dynamic government-enterprise data exchange and bidirectional verification, the platform evolves from a passive “order reviewer” into an active “co-governance participant,” targeting the root causes of “ghost food delivery”—a phenomenon where unlicensed or non-existent restaurants operate online. When merchants apply to join a platform, their information undergoes real-time cross-checking against official government databases, automatically filtering out fraudulent data. Once verified, the merchant’s legal representative must complete real-name authentication and authorization via the official “Electronic Business License” mini-program. Platforms then gain access to official, tamper-proof electronic licenses embedded with the platform’s name and a timestamp, guaranteeing “valid licenses for genuine establishments.” This license data is prominently displayed on the merchant’s store homepage, enabling full transparency, dynamic updates, and instant verification by consumers and regulators alike. Looking ahead, the application is poised to integrate with initiatives such as “Internet + Open Kitchen” programs and AI-driven smart inspections. This synergy will enable precise issue identification and closed-loop rectification, further strengthening food safety governance in the digital age.
